Category Archives: CSS3

4 Benefits of Using Flash Animation in a Website Design


If you are developing a website to promote your products or service and make money, attractive website design is the most important factor that decides whether your goals will be fulfilled or not. Just like a profit earning retail store in your local market, you need to present your website in such a way that it attracts the web users.

There are already thousands of websites selling the same products as yours and the competition is very tough. You need to come up with something interesting to attract the potential consumers. These days web users surf the internet for hours to find a unique site and the more they search, they find similar designs in different websites. To make your website interesting and unique you can use Flash animation in your website design. An attractive Flash header design or a great Flash intro design helps you to look different from other websites in your niche.

Here are some of the benefits of using Flash in your website.

  1. Brand promotion is very important for making a business successful. In this crowded marketplace, you need to establish your brand to earn the loyalty of your customers. Flash animation can make your brand memorable to your potential customers. For instance, logo is a very important element of your brand identity and instead of normal logo you can use a Flash animated logo in your website to make your brand noticeable.
  2. People don’t like a static website. Flash design allows you to make the site interactive and interesting. If you write lengthy articles on your website to describe your business and the services you are offering, the users won’t be interested to read them. Web users have less patience than print media users and you have to offer them the information in a way that can appeal them. You can add Flash animation in your website to break the monotonous nature of your site and encourage the users to check all the pages in your website.
  3. If you sell various products from your online store, you can give them a glimpse of your products from the home page with the help of Flash. When you use an animated slideshow of the products on your homepage, the users get to know about your products without visiting the “products” page. It helps you to introduce your products faster to your target audience and encourage them to buy an item.
  4. The faster you relay an idea to your target audience, the more beneficial it’s for you. For instance, if you are offering graphic design services to your audience, then instead of showing them the advantages of graphic design and USP of your company in text format, you can use Flash video to send the message faster. Your audience will pay more attention to your message when they get it in a dynamic process. However, make sure that whatever Flash files you use in your website are lightweight and optimized for faster loading. If the customers have to wait for a long time just to watch the video, they will leave the site.

If you use Flash animation successfully in your website, you will certainly capture the users’ attention. Use Flash header, give flash banner advertisements and increase your website’s popularity.


Source link

7 Mistakes Every Mobile App Developer Should Avoid


The success of a mobile app depends on how its development and marketing takes place. Any developer who is good at programming and has technical abilities can start making mobile applications after gaining adequate knowledge of the application development. However, they need to consider the pitfalls involved in mobile app development. Otherwise, they may have to pay high prices for their mistakes with their app eventually failing on the app stores. Let us look at the seven mistakes, which every mobile app developer should avoid in achieving success.

Including too many features

Developers might think that developing a mobile application with extensive features would be an instant hit. However, it is not the right approach to include too many features at the first launch; a user finds the app difficult to comprehend and may not be able to know what is useful for them and what not is, thus losing interest. A mobile application should be simple, user-friendly and most importantly purposeful. End users look for apps that are easily understandable and simple to use. An application loses its purpose if it has too many features stuffed into it.

Therefore, it is first important to understand the purpose the application will serve and then include only those features that are important and purposeful for end users, to avoid complications. A developer can later add more features in the future releases.

Developing on multiple platforms in the first go

Developers should not build applications for multiple mobile platforms, all at once. It is important to first focus on one mobile platform and then move to the others. In case of any future changes, the developers will have to implement them on all the platforms, resulting in more time and high costs.

Thus, it is important to formulate a well-thought strategy for the launch, on one platform first and then releasing it on the other platforms.

Focusing everywhere other than on the user experience

A developer should create mobile applications by keeping users at the center. It is very important to focus on user experience aspect, as the end-users should find the app simple, easy to use and attractive. The UI of an app should be intuitive and easy to learn. An application will not be successful if it does not impress users and give them an enriching experience.

Not keeping room for flexibility

A mobile application developer should always develop an app, which is flexible enough to include upgrades. Upgrading is a continuous process; an app should work in newer upgraded versions as well. It is important for a developer to ensure that the application works efficiently and flawlessly even after upgrading mobile operating system several times.

Developing mobile apps that are not flexible will result in their failure, as they will become unusable after a certain period.

Improper monetization planning

Planning about monetizing your application is a difficult task. Many developers fail to plan on the monetization aspect thinking they will earn easily through ads or users will pay for their apps. Developers can have two versions of an app, a free version and premium version consisting of additional features or even keep in-app purchases option. Placing ads on regularly visited apps can also help earn revenues. A combination of different options is also helpful.

Whatever option developers choose, it should cater to their requirements. They should plan this aspect in the early stage to avoid future losses.

Not understanding the importance of marketing

Uploading a mobile application at the store does not guarantee success. Its marketing is equally important, as the audience should come to know about its launch. Developers should not wait to market the app after its launch in the store. Visibility is important from the very beginning, for which they should market their application well in advance.

Without a well-planned marketing strategy, a mobile app will get completely lost in this competitive market, resulting in its failure.

Not using analytics services

Developers will not be able to measure the success of the mobile application without tracking tools and analytics. They can use any analytics services that best fits their requirements and use the retrieved data for improvement in the upcoming releases. By using analytics tools, an app developer can come to know about guests viewing, number of active users & downloads, purchasing habits of users and much more.

Therefore, it is important to have analytics from the very start.

Avoiding mistakes will much likely help mobile application developers to succeed in app stores; keeping the users engaged will improve the ROI. No doubt, the idea of the application may be innovative, but the execution of the idea is equally important. Channelizing efforts in the right direction will help the mobile app developers to build applications that users love and achieve desired results.


Source link

Challenges for a Mobile App Development Company


India stands second in the world, in the number of active mobile phones users. The number of people who own and use cell phones continues to grow. 1 billion Smartphone users are expected to sell in the coming year, doubling that of the number of PCs. With over 10 billion mobile Internet devices expected to be in use by 2016 which is 1.4 device per person on the planet. According to some recent research Moms spend 53 percent of their app-usage time playing games with Android phones. On iPads, that’s 48 percent of their app time, and on iPhones, 31 percent. “Moms are gamers, too.” So, you can certainly experience its explosive growth.

But it is not as green as it appears. Starting and establishing a mobile app development business is a hard nut to crack. Few challenges faced by start-up companies are:

  • Resource restraint: It’s not that corporations don’t have access to in-house programming talent-they usually do. However, most of that talent is going to have experience on the Windows side; not necessarily on popular mobile platforms like Android and iOS. Windows can and should be a part of any mobile platform discussions. However, it’s only a part and there’s got to be work done on Android and iOS. But, let’s be honest. If you’re a hotshot 27-year old mobile programmer, are you going to look for work inside a corporation’s in-house app development team? Or are you going to try and join one of the seemingly never-ending supplies of mobile startups who seem certain they can make millions with the latest hot app?
  • Security: Every mobile device manufacturer understands the importance of security, and offers accommodations for it. Sometimes different mobile platforms provide varying degrees of support for securing data stored on the device. At the same time, not every mobile application needs the same level of security, and users dislike multiple login to access data on the device itself or back-end data. However, the responsibility for protecting data falls squarely on the application developers’ shoulders, so they must incorporate encryption into the application down to the file system level
  • Gathering & Implementation of Ideas: When you start a new business the very first point that matters is objective evaluation. Gathering all ideas. And not just falling in love with those ideas. Doing rigorous study and investigation also matters. Referring experts and then taking a decision. According to a popular business trainer “When you choose to open a business, your chances at success-and satisfaction-are greater if you love the work you do”.
  • What is their business model? Do they sell their own apps?
  • Finance: Most people assume that this is an easy ride especially for someone whose father is already a billionaire, whereas, whether it’s an investor or your own father he wants to see great projections before he agree to invest in your new business. Whatever kind of business you’re setting up – from a one-person operation based at home, to a high-tech manufacturing plant – you need to be clear about how much money you’re going to need and where you’re going to get it.

Regardless of your challenges, that you’ll be facing. There are few important qualities that may lead you to success:

  • Platform appropriate – Your app should be optimized for a mobile user. Make sure your app is compatible and functional for all brands and devices.
  • User Friendly – Your app needs to look amazing. Even the best app idea could falter if it isn’t packaged in a fully branded, colorfully enticing way. Your app needs to be easy to install, easy to access, and easy to use. Sketch out how you think you’d like your app to work and spend time making it simpler.
  • Memorable & shareable – Your user should be left with a major impression. Use any design, wording, and interface techniques you can to make sure your user never forget their experience. The most successful mobile apps are the ones that are easily shareable. Your app needs to have a feature that rewards users for sharing it with other users.
  • Spontaneous – Any app needs to be accessible for short bursts of user activity. If your app only is good for long, drawn-out sessions of use, it probably won’t succeed.
  • Cheap – It’s a no-brainer. The cheaper something is, the more users are likely to download it. Try a free version coupled with a full version.
  • Demographic targeted – Know your audience. Not everyone in the world will want your app, so focus on the users who will.
  • Fun – Possibly the most important quality in any app is its level of enjoy ability. Take the time to entertain your users in addition to whatever your app’s primary function is.


Source link